ABL launches Beta Malt in Returnable Glass Bottle

Starrfm.com.gh By Starrfm.com.gh Published December 11, 2017
Share
SHARE

Beta Malt, Accra Brewery Limited’s (ABL) leading non-alcoholic brand, has launched a new Returnable Glass Bottle (RGB).

The RGB, which complements Beta Malt’s existing 330ml PET pack forms part of the company’s unrelenting efforts to provide its brands in a variety of packs to satisfy their cherished consumers in different consumption occasions.

The Launch, which saw the unveiling of the 330ml Returnable Glass bottle (RGB) version of Beta Malt, was held at Swiss Spirit Hotel and Suites at Alisa Hotel in Accra.

Jam-packed with vitamins, Beta Malt has, since its official launch in 2015, proven its mettle in the non-alcoholic Malt market, enjoying enviable patronage among many Ghanaians.

Besides its functional and nutritional benefits of being a nourishing true malt, the Beta Malt brand has assumed a symbolic importance, carving a niche as a brand that inspires, encourages and empowers enterprising, vibrant young Ghanaians to reach for greater heights in their various fields of endeavour in line with its “The Only Way is UP” campaign.

Speaking at the unveiling event, Philip Redman, ABL’s Country Director, emphasised how the new extension of the Beta Malt brand enhances ABL’s overall principles, noting, “To us as a company, and as an extension of the Beta Malt Brand, Beta Malt in RGB lends gravitas to our claim of creating extraordinary moments by brewing quality, great-tasting beverages. Its introduction is also a positive step towards achieving our Dream of becoming the recognized market leader in the beverage sector by accelerating our growth as a trusted business partner.”

“And as a brand committed to being trusted for our diverse portfolios of high quality brands to suit every palate, we will continue to delight you, our cherished consumers, with exciting new offerings’, he added.

For her part, ABL’s Marketing Head, Ewurafua Addo-Atuah, expressed delight over the level of innovation and creativity that went into the repackaging process, noting that “as a consumer-centred and innovation-driven brand, ABL has, over the years championed and spearheaded innovations in our production process and consumer-engagement efforts.”

“Beta Malt in RGB has come to complement its Polyethylene Terephthalate (PET) version giving consumers choice to enjoy Beta Malt both on-the-go, and at home in outlets or at events for the same rich, tasty, replenishment,” she added.

Ms. Addo-Atuah further noted that, “both the PET and RGB come in a 330ml bottle, and bear the same vibrant labeling and red caps. The RGB pack features a sprig of malted barley embossed on the glass bottle a subtle but constant reminder of Beta Malt as a true malt brewed with the finest ingredients.”

“Both packs offer the samevitamin-packed nourishment that Beta Malt has become known for,” she maintained.

Beta Malt was the first malt brand introduced in a convenient 330ml PET bottle. The newly launched Beta Malt Returnable Glass Bottle will be retailed at Ghs 2.50 and has a 9-month shelf life.
